Ingredients

For the Dough

  • 2 cups (240 g) self-rising flour
  • 1½ cups (340 g) full-fat cottage cheese
  • 1 large egg
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der

For the Filling

  • 8 ounces (225 g) mozzarella cheese, cut into small cubes
  • ½ cup (55 g) sh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¼ cup (25 g) grated Parmesan cheese
  • ¼ cup (40 g) turkey bacon, finely chopped and cooked

For the Garlic Herb Butter

  • 3 tablespoons (42 g) un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, finely chopped
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Optional Serving Sauce

  • 1 cup (240 ml) warm marinara sauce

Equipments

  • Large mixing bowl (4 to 5-quart capacity)
  • Food processor or blender
  • Measuring cups and spoons
  • Baking dish (10 to 12-inch round)
  • Parchment paper
  • Pastry brush
  • Cutting board
  • Sharp knife
  • Small bowl for garlic butter
  • Cooling rack

How to Make High-Protein Cheesy Stuffed Pull-Apart Bread Ring

  •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Lightly grease a round baking dish or line it with parchment paper.
  • Add the cottage cheese to a blender or food processor.
  • Blend until completely smooth and creamy.
  • Transfer the blended cottage cheese to a large mixing bowl.
  • Add the self-rising flour, egg, garlic powder, and onion powder.
  • Mix until a soft dough forms.
  • Transfer the dough onto a lightly floured surface.
  • Knead gently for 2 to 3 minutes until smooth.
  • Divide the dough into 16 equal portions.
  • Flatten one portion into a small circle.
  • Place one cube of mozzarella cheese in the center.
  • Add a small pinch of chopped turkey bacon.
  • Wrap the dough around the filling.
  • Pinch all seams tightly closed.
  • Roll gently into a smooth ball.
  • Repeat with the remaining dough and filling.
  • Arrange the stuffed dough balls in a ring pattern inside the prepared baking dish.
  • Leave a small opening in the center to create the ring shape.
  • Sprinkle the shredded mozzarella and Parmesan cheese over the top.
  • Bake for 25 to 30 minutes until puffed and golden brown.
  • While baking, combine melted butter, garlic, parsley, oregano, and salt in a small bowl.
  • Remove the bread ring from the oven.
  • Immediately brush the garlic herb butter generously over the top.
  • Return to the oven for an additional 3 to 5 minutes.
  • Bake until the surface becomes deeply golden and fragrant.
  • Remove from the oven and allow to cool for 5 minutes.
  • Serve warm with marinara sauce if desired.

Recipe Information

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 35 minutes
  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Servings: 8
  • Cuisine: American
  • Course: Appetizer, Snack

Pro Tips for Best Results

  • Blend cottage cheese until completely smooth.
  • Seal the dough tightly around the cheese.
  • Use freshly grated Parmesan for maximum flavor.
  • Do not overcrowd the baking dish.
  • Brush garlic butter while the bread is hot.
  • Serve immediately for the best cheese pull.
  • Use room-temperature ingredients when possible.
  • Allow the bread to rest briefly before serving.

Variations & Substitutions

  • Replace turkey bacon with beef bacon.
  • Use cheddar instead of mozzarella.
  • Add diced jalapeños for heat.
  • Include chopped spinach in the filling.
  • Use provolone cheese for a richer flavor.
  • Add Italian seasoning to the dough.
  • Substitute fresh basil for parsley.
  • Add pepperoni pieces for a pizza-inspired version.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overfilling the dough balls.
  • Leaving seams unsealed.
  • Using cold cottage cheese directly from the refrigerator.
  • Overbaking until dry.
  • Skipping the garlic butter topping.
  • Crowding the dough balls too tightly.
  • Not preheating the oven.
  • Cutting into the bread immediately after baking.

Storage & Reheating Tips

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container.
  • Refrigerate for up to 4 days.
  • Freeze individual portions for up to 2 months.
  • Reheat in a 350°F oven until warmed through.
  • Air fry for a crisp exterior.
  • Avoid overheating in the microwave.
  • Store after completely cooling.
  • Reheat before serving for the best texture.

Nutrition Information (Approximate)

  • Calories: 265 kcal
  • Protein: 18 g
  • Carbohydrates: 21 g
  • Fat: 12 g
  • Fiber: 1 g
  • Sugar: 2 g
  • Sodium: 420 mg

FAQs

Can I make this bread ring ahead of time?

Yes. Assemble the dough balls and refrigerate them for up to 24 hours before baking.

Can I freeze the bread ring?

Yes. Freeze either before or after baking for up to 2 months.

What cheese works best for the filling?

Mozzarella provides the best cheese pull, but cheddar, provolone, and Monterey Jack are excellent alternatives.

Can I make this without cottage cheese?

Greek yogurt can be substituted, although the texture may vary slightly.

Why is my dough sticky?

The moisture content of cottage cheese varies. Add a little extra flour if necessary.

Can I make this vegetarian?

Absolutely. Simply omit the turkey bacon and add extra herbs or vegetables.

What dipping sauces pair well with this recipe?

Marinara, garlic butter, ranch dressing, and cheese sauce are all excellent options.

How do I keep the cheese from leaking out?

Seal the dough carefully around the filling and pinch all seams tightly before baking.
